On April 8, the Provincial Military Party Committee held a conference to issue a resolution on leadership in implementing tasks for the second quarter of 2025. Comrade Quan Minh Cuong, Secretary of the Provincial Party Committee, Head of the Provincial National Assembly Delegation, Secretary of the Provincial Military Party Committee chaired the meeting. Attending were leaders of the Provincial Party Committee's committees; Party Committee members of the Provincial Military Party Committee.
In the first quarter, the Provincial Military Party Committee advised the Provincial Party Committee and the Provincial People's Committee to issue a directive on local defense work in 2025. Strengthen the Provincial Defense Zone Steering Committee. Develop a plan to foster defense and security knowledge for the subjects. Direct districts and cities to organize military handover ceremonies in accordance with regulations. Strictly maintain combat readiness, especially during holidays and Tet, to ensure safety for the Prime Minister's delegation visiting and working in the province. Mobilize 331 officers and soldiers to participate in forest fire prevention and fighting, and organize a good training launch ceremony in 2025.
Internal political protection and mass mobilization work achieved positive results; continued to implement the program to support the construction of "Comrades' Houses" and "Great Unity Houses". Received and mobilized troops for agencies and units to meet mission requirements; resolved the demobilization of 282 non-commissioned officers and soldiers to return to their localities with strict security. Complying with the law and discipline, units ensured safety.
Concluding the conference, Comrade Secretary of the Provincial Party Committee, Secretary of the Provincial Military Party Committee, Quan Minh Cuong, highly appreciated the results of the implementation of the tasks in the first quarter of the Provincial Military Party Committee, and at the same time requested that in the coming time, the Provincial Military Party Committee advise on building a streamlined grassroots army, organizing the government closely linked with the military after the administrative boundary arrangement. Strictly implement the Party's directives and resolutions, strengthen ideological education, prepare well for logistics, and be ready to ensure strict content when reorganizing units. To ensure safety during exercises, military units need to strengthen their grasp of the political security situation, social order and safety at the commune level, and coordinate with other forces to propagate and educate the people about the law.
Next, the Provincial Military Command (CHQS) organized a handover ceremony of the position of Political Commissar. Attending were Lieutenant General Nguyen Hong Thai, member of the Party Central Committee, Deputy Secretary of the Party Committee, Commander of Military Region 1; and functional agencies of the Military Region.
On the provincial side, there were comrade Quan Minh Cuong, Secretary of the Provincial Party Committee, Head of the Provincial National Assembly Delegation, Secretary of the Provincial Military Party Committee; leaders of the Provincial Party Committee's committees; the Military Command commanding the Military Commands of 10 districts, cities and affiliated units.
According to the assignment of the Central Military Commission of the Ministry of National Defense, Colonel Nong Tien Dung, Standing Deputy Secretary of the Party Committee, Political Commissar of the Provincial Military Command was assigned to hold the position of Deputy Chief of Politics of Military Region 1; Colonel Phuong Nam Ky holds the position of Political Commissar of the Provincial Military Command.
At the conference, Colonel Nong Tien Dung handed over the responsibilities and tasks of all aspects of Party work and political work of the provincial armed forces, including: Party organization and building, personnel work, security protection, mass mobilization, policies, mass work, Party work documents, and political work. Colonel Phuong Nam Ky received and assumed the task from April 8, 2025.
